Description:
Project managers play an increasingly strategic role within their companies and are being recognized as “leadership track” employees. This IT-focused Project Management doctoral specialization offers the opportunity to develop the advanced IT, project management, and business knowledge of a leader. The specialization is also designed to help you develop solid research skills, culminating in a dissertation that advances the body of knowledge in this field. People who choose this specialization are often pursuing leadership, consulting, or faculty positions in IT project management.

Credit-earning Options:
You can petition to earn college credit for previous work and learning experiences, including IT certifications, business certificates, work experience/training, DANTES and CLEP examinations.
Delivery Format: (?)
Courses are accessible anytime day or night, from any Internet connection. Students usually need to log in 2-5 times per week to download assignments, read and contribute to class discussions, review faculty feedback, and more.

Geographic Restrictions:
International applicants must have attended an internationally recognized institution. Applicants for whom English is not a first language must provide evidence of English proficiency.
On-Campus Requirement:
All doctoral programs, clinically-focused master's programs, and some postmaster's programs require learners to attend academic residencies, either colloquia or the year-in-residence, offered in various locations.
Scholarships Offered:
Capella University has three scholarship options available, including internal scholarships, external scholarships, and free scholarship search engines that are available to learners.
Loans Offered:
Capella participates in Federal financial aid programs including the Federal Pell Grant Program and Federal Stafford Loan Program. Capella is also eligible to certify Veterans Educational Benefits and can provide info on other non-federal loan programs.
